Cybersecurity

  • Is cybersecurity included in managed IT? — Yes. All CTS managed IT agreements include ACSC Essential Eight cybersecurity baselines, MFA enforcement, managed EDR, email security, and patch management at no additional cost.
  • What is the ACSC Essential Eight? — The Australian Cyber Security Centre's eight recommended mitigation strategies for defending against common cyber threats. CTS implements and maintains these controls for all managed IT clients.
  • Can CTS help with cyber insurance? — Yes. CTS implements and documents the technical controls underwriters require — MFA, patching, immutable backups, EDR, and an incident response plan — and provides written evidence for underwriter submission at renewal.
  • What happens if my business is hit by ransomware? — CTS engages within 30 minutes, isolates affected systems, preserves forensic evidence, identifies the infection vector, rebuilds from clean immutable backups, and manages ACSC and insurer notifications. Critical system restoration typically takes four to eight hours.

Microsoft 365

  • Is Microsoft 365 management included in managed IT? — Yes. Exchange Online, Teams, SharePoint, OneDrive, Intune, Entra ID, Microsoft Defender for Business, and licence management are all included at no additional cost.
  • Does Microsoft back up Microsoft 365 data automatically? — No. Microsoft retains data in the platform but does not provide point-in-time backup. CTS configures dedicated Microsoft 365 backup covering Exchange, SharePoint, OneDrive, and Teams.
